About Us

Founded in 2015, Shawne Applebee International (SAI) is a boutique consulting firm specializing in Digital Security, Business Advisory, and Technology Solutions. We partner with small and mid-sized businesses to help them grow through smart, secure, and efficient use of digital technology. Your role

As our Office Administrator, you’ll be the heartbeat of our daily operations keeping everything running smoothly and ensuring our local operations remains organised, welcoming, and supportive. You’ll collaborate closely with teammates across departments and play a key part in creating a positive office experience for everyone.

What you’ll do:

  • Be the friendly first point of contact for visitors, clients, and team members.

  • Organize meetings, appointments, and travel with attention to detail.

  • Keep our office running efficiently — from recordkeeping and scheduling to inventory and supplies.

  • Support our HR, marketing and finance activities with everyday tasks such as onboarding, payroll support, and attendance tracking.

  • Prepare presentations, reports, and other internal materials.

  • Coordinate with vendors and service providers to maintain a pleasant, safe, and well-equipped workspace.

  • Help foster a collaborative, supportive, and professional work environment.

  • Protect confidentiality and handle information with discretion.

What We’re Looking For

  • A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Office Management, or a related field.

  • Prior experience in an administrative or coordination role, ideally in a professional services or consulting setting.

  • Confidence using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ook).

  • Great people skills — approachable, positive, and dependable.

  • Strong organizational and multitasking abilities, with a knack for problem-solving.

  • The ability to work independently while staying connected to a team.

  • A willingness to take initiative and improve the way things are done.
